About this title: The Terracotta Army of Qin Shihuangdi, the First Emperor of China, is one of the most spectacular and best-known finds in world archaeology. It was discovered by surprise in 1974 by peasants digging a well, an 8,000-man garrison in battle-ready formation, spread across four pits.
